I tested ammonia, nitrites, and nitrates yesterday and they were 0/0/5ppm respectively. I also show 7.8ph. | Water seems OK. I would only add one or at most two cichlids, wait a few days, add another, etc. That should handle the nitrification issue. Beyond that, it may be something with the fish themselves. Any chance you can aquarantine in another tank, even a cycled 10g will handle one new fish at a time.
